KEMBAR February 15, 1963 Mr. Germain Seligman, Jacques Seligmann & Co. Inc., 5 East 57th Street, New York 22, N.Y. Dear Mr. Seligman: Apparently there is no possibility of having a meeting of the European Purchase Committee before I leave (the Elections intervened) - but I have no doubt from the reactions of the chairman of the committee, Mr. Withrow and Walter Vitzthum (who is one of its members) that we will acquire the Vernet drawing. I trust, therefore, that you will not mind leaving it with us for the next two months. In the meantime you could send a bill for the Galeotti and the Doré to our Secretary-Treasurer, Mr. A.K. Kembar. We are all very much pleased with them. I am off to Europe to-morrow, rather dreading the weather I may find there. Cordially, Jean S. Boggs Jean Sutherland Boggs Curator JSB/em
